10/7/23.
There were a lot of emails to sift through yesterday because of Bandcamp Friday. One of the last ones I received was from San Diego's Volar Records. When I think of this label, I kind of think of 2000's era punk.
moondaddy does not fit this label. Cara Potiker (also based in San Diego) makes pop in the vein of Beach House, Wild Beasts, Wild Nothing or Lawrence Arabia (I listened to "A Little Hate" yesterday and was reminded of the genius of the band). There is a definite 80s synth alternative pop sound here.
